From the third page of the Site Visit Request form:

Recruitment Site Visit Request
• Recruitment scholars must submit the Site Visit Request along with the award documents and prior
to booking travel.
• Scholars contact their SF Point of Contact (POC) to receive site visit dates.
• Based on the availability of funds, recruitment scholars whose summer address is 50-200 miles
from the SF may receive a $500 flat rate for travel to and from. Recruitment scholars whose summer
address is 200 miles or more from the SF may receive a $2,000 flat rate for travel to and from the
site visit. No additional funds will be provided.
